Hazan: meaning, origin, and characteristics uncovered

Meaning: Autumn | Origin: Turkish | Female

Hazan is a female name of Turkish origin that carries a beautiful and profound meaning. In Turkish, Hazan means autumn, evoking the imagery of the changing seasons and the beauty of nature’s transformation.

Autumn is a season of richness and transition, where the leaves turn into vibrant colors before gracefully falling to the ground. It is a time of harvest and reflection, symbolizing the cycle of life and the beauty in letting go.

Variations of the meaning in different cultures or languages

The name Hazan originates from Turkish and is associated with the season of autumn. However, in different cultures or languages, the name may carry slightly different meanings or connotations:

  • In Hebrew, Hazan can mean “cantor,” referring to a person who leads religious services in a synagogue.
  • In Arabic, Hazan can be a surname meaning “guardian” or “protector.”
